下面截圖的Excel數(shù)據(jù)源,“流水報(bào)表”工作表是小雅平時(shí)記錄的訂單情況,“核對(duì)報(bào)表”是銷(xiāo)售發(fā)給小雅的。
當(dāng)小雅接到銷(xiāo)售發(fā)來(lái)的寶貝,會(huì)增加 “訂單核對(duì)” 列。查找銷(xiāo)售和我記錄的訂單編號(hào)以及金額是否正確。 我們?cè)贑2單元格輸入公式:=VLOOKUP(A2,流水報(bào)表!A:B,2,0),然后下拉,完成數(shù)據(jù)核對(duì)。(如果你需要本教程的Excel文件練習(xí),可以在QQ群:417354533群文件下載)
觀(guān)察上面的excel數(shù)據(jù)表,發(fā)現(xiàn)有兩個(gè)訂單出現(xiàn)#N/A錯(cuò)誤,說(shuō)明這兩個(gè)訂單,小雅平時(shí)沒(méi)有記錄到,所以查找不到,VLOOKUP函數(shù)就提示錯(cuò)誤啦。 問(wèn)題二:我們要對(duì)“訂單核對(duì)”列求和,怎么辦?如果直接使用SUM函數(shù)求和是得不到正確答案的。不妨可以輸入公式試試:=SUM(C2:C16) 小伙伴,你能夠想到如何寫(xiě)公式呢?可以給小雅留言,期待你的答案。 小雅也給出我的公式寫(xiě)法哈,E2單元格公式為:=SUMIF(C2:C16,"<9E+307") 公式解釋?zhuān)骸 ∫驗(yàn)镃列的數(shù)字中包含錯(cuò)誤值,我們就需要避開(kāi)這兩個(gè)錯(cuò)誤值,只對(duì)數(shù)字求和。相當(dāng)于的條件求和,因此小雅想到了用SUMIF函數(shù)來(lái)搞定。 =SUMIF(A:A,"<9E+307"),9E+307是接近最大的數(shù)字,一種約定俗成的寫(xiě)法。在excel中,錯(cuò)誤值比最大的數(shù)字大,因此"<9E+307"就是對(duì)小于最大值的數(shù)字求和,就實(shí)現(xiàn)了我們的目標(biāo):丟開(kāi)錯(cuò)誤值只對(duì)數(shù)字求和。 反過(guò)來(lái),excel忽略錯(cuò)誤值求和,我們也可以這樣寫(xiě)公式:=SUMIF(C2:C16,">0")